Netflix reveals cast for ‘The School for Good and Evil’

Netflix has announced the cast for its fantasy film, ‘The School for Good and Evil’. The project has finished filming and will be released in 2022.

‘The School for Good and Evil’ is based on the bestselling fantasy series of author Soman Chainani. The film has been directed by acclaimed comedic director Paul Feig, who is famous for directing several episodes for television series like ‘The Office’, ‘Parks and Recreation’, among many others.

The film will follow 2 best friends, Sophie and Agatha, and their attempt to return home after being kidnapped to The School for Good and Evil.

Sophia Anne Caruso will be portraying the role of Sophie whereas Sofia Wylie will be playing Agatha. Apart from them the film will also feature veteran actors Charlize Theron as Lady Lesso and Kerry Washington as Professor Dovey. Other members of the cast include Michelle Yeoh as Professor Anemone, Laurence Fishburne as The Schoolmaster, Kit Young as Rafal, Earl Cave as Hort, and Jamie Flatters as Tedros.

It has been produced by Joe Roth, Jeffrey Kirschenbaum, Jane Startz, Laura Fischer, and Paul Feig.
